  • Can I add a cms (Joomla in particular) to an large site created with BlueVoda

    Hi everyone

    I hope someone can please help me. I have a fairly large site (150+ pages) that has been created with BlueVoda, and I am finding it increasingly difficult to manage the constant changing of the pages as the site continues to grow. Every time I have to add/delete an entry, for example, I have to manually reposition each element on the page before publishing, which is extremely time consuming. Is it possible to incorporate a cms at this stage of the website's life or should I have done it at the beginning (when I had never even heard of a cms!).

    I have been researching cms's via the vodahost forum and think that possibly Joomla is the way to go? I want something that will enter new ads in alphabetical order and re-size my pages automatically - is this even possible or am I living in cloud cuckoo land?!

    I was a complete novice at web design, this is my first ever attempt, so I'd be grateful for answers in newbie language!

    Re: Can I add a cms (Joomla in particular) to an large site created with BlueVoda

    Hi Clare, I would be surprised if you can extract the data for your pages the way the information has been entered. I am not sure, but I don’t think you will find any software to do this.
    For the type of web site you are doing, there are loads of link directory style programs that would do the job, which are basically databases for storing this style of info. You may have to find someone to change the style sheets to suite yourselves and taste’s, but wouldn’t imagine this would be that hard.
    It was mentioned a wile back, (link) with the way your site is leading, that you would need a database.(No! not rubbing it
    in) lol. But! I would also now think you will need the facility of adding images to some, if not most of the ads as well.
    If you do go down this route, it maybe worth looking at adding flags to each item, it may help some visitors that just want to look for lets say a German bar or mechanic. (only an idea).

            Re: Can I add a cms (Joomla in particular) to an large site created with BlueVoda

            Hi Clare, it’s a bit of a case on how much you need the program to do. I personally find it so frustrating that some great programs do so much, but the programmer/designer has left out certain things that would be so useful & just never put it in the program. Then you go to another one that is terrible & has all the bits that the 1st one left out. lol (Cant win).
            I am not recommending these programs below, but just as an idea on what available. These ones have the type of thing you maybe looking for.
            Try a (Google search = Links directory scripts) There are hundreds out there.
            The other advantage is visitors can place there own postings for free or a fee depending on how you set them up in the admin area.

            Freebie http://www.skalinks.com/ only for an idea.
            Not so free http://turn-k.net/k-links/demo $60
            http://www.softbizscripts.com/link-d...t-features.php $50

            I would imagine the above & similar software could have the looks changed quite easily with some one that is good with style sheets. It’s just finding one that suites your style of business.
            There might be some other suggestions or programs that others are using that will do this. But basically, your site is a links directory.
